Origin PC's Omni custom build gaming all-in-one is a great idea that feels a little ahead of its time; it's fast, upgradable and fits a ton of components, but the chassis needs a better layout.
Let's be honest, all-in-one PCs have always been a pretty compromised lot, sacrificing performance for a sleek, compact form factor.Sure, you get a clutter- and wire-free work area, but the internals are usually a disappointing collection of...
The Origin Omni (and systems like it) has shown me that all-in-one systems can be powerful gaming systems as well, as long as they’ve got a big enough monitor up front to hide all the goodies.
